I am going to be reviewing ‘Attack On Titan’. It is truly a great anime. I have completed only 1-3 seasons till now, but I am sure season 4 is just as great, so here are my views.
‘Attack on Titan’ is the adaption by Hajime Isayama, of the manga having the same name, released on April 7, 2013, having 75 episodes.

The storyline revolves around the invasion of titans (human preying giants)who managed to breach the walls that protected humankind from them and have now entered the human habitat.
The anime is about how Erin, Mikasa and Armin cope up with the titan invasion and work collectively with other people to oust the titans and reclaim what belongs to them.
One word, Amazing. It is amazing. The animation is astounding, character development is steady, uniform and just perfect, the characters are nice and the voice actors are marvellous, the storyline is breath-taking, soundtracks are catchy and emotive, overall, it’s just incredible.
I was sceptical about watching this before as it is said to be a sad anime, but I was convinced by my friends to watch, and I don’t regret it, even though truthfully speaking, season 1-3 were a little sad (and season 4 is said to be even sadder) but I promise the incredibleness of this anime will make up for it.
I would like to mention that there are many deaths in this anime, a lot of gore is also present, but the really brutal deaths are not shown, just depicted. I personally, am not a person who prefers unhappy shows, but this anime is a must-watch and is worth the sadness, I feel.
